A Clemson landmark for food and game day energy
You want a classic Clemson hangout with real history, hot food, and a fun crowd. The Esso Club delivers that every day. It sits close to campus and draws students, alumni, and locals. The room holds layers of Clemson sports memories. You see photos, signs, and stories on the walls. The staff keeps the energy up and the service moving. You find a spot, order a drink, and choose simple food that hits the table fast. It feels easy because the team runs a tight playbook.
The menu focuses on pub standards built to satisfy. Order wings and pick your heat level. Go for a burger with a toasted bun and crisp fries. Add fried pickles or a basket of shrimp for the table. Salads bring fresh greens and enough protein to stand as a meal. Sandwiches come hot and well seasoned. Nothing hides behind heavy sauce. The kitchen aims for clean, direct flavor that stands up while you watch a game or talk with friends. The bar keeps your glass full with local beers, cold domestics, and simple cocktails poured with a steady hand.
Game days turn the place into a live wire. You feel the crowd gather, the screens glow, and the volume rise. Staff keeps the lines moving and the orders clear. If you like that energy, arrive early and enjoy the build up. On regular nights, the pace shifts to a friendly neighborhood feel. You can bring out of town guests for a true Clemson experience. Sit inside to soak up the history or head outside when the weather cooperates. Either way, you get the same focus on fast service and hot plates.
Plan your visit with traffic and parking in mind. On home game weekends, use rideshare or walk from campus and avoid a search for spots. On quieter days, use nearby lots along Old Greenville Highway and side streets. If you want a smoother path to the bar on a busy night, order from a server at a table instead of pushing through the crowd.
